I've a Bush Hog RZ60 and am looking for a aftermarket blade supplier. My GoTo people, Agri-Supply, could not help this time. The Bush Hog No. is 81395. Any one got a lead on aftermarket blades? I was shocked this was a problem. I thought there would be a bunch of aftermarket blades manufacturers. bjr
 
/ Bush Hog replacement blades #2  
A question....Why aftermarket? I've found Bush Hog OEM blades to be cheaper than the generic replacements available at TSC, and as an added bonus, they're better steel. Last sets I bought for a BH 286 (part #7556, high lift blades) were less than $45 a pair, shipping included.
